Abstract

A metering valve for dispensing an aerosol, includes a metering chamber and a valve stem. The valve stem is equipped with one end disposed on the side of a container and a dispensing end mounted in the metering chamber such that it can slide under the force of a spring between a first high position, known as the rest position, and a second position, known as the intermediate position for filing the metering chamber. The metering chamber includes an upper cylindrical compartment and a lower cylindrical compartment, the diameter of the upper compartment being greater than that of the lower compartment.

Claims (14)

1. A metering valve for dispensing an aerosol, comprising

a metering chamber, and

a valve stem provided with an end positioned on the side of a tank and a dispensing end and mounted to slide in the metering chamber under the effect of a spring, between a first top position, being a rest position, a second position, being an intermediate metering chamber filling position, and a third position, being a final bottom position, in which the spring is compressed, wherein, in the rest position, the metering chamber is isolated both from an outside of the valve and from an inside of the tank onto which the valve is fixed,

the valve stem comprising an expulsion orifice linking the metering chamber to the dispensing end when the stem is in the final bottom position, and a filling passage linking the tank to the metering chamber when the valve stem is in the intermediate filling position,

wherein the metering chamber comprises a top cylindrical compartment and a bottom cylindrical compartment, the diameter of the top compartment being greater than the diameter of the bottom compartment.

2. The metering valve for dispensing an aerosol according to claim 1 , in which the bottom cylindrical compartment and/or the top cylindrical compartment has a height in the axial dimension of the device lying between ¼ and ¾ of the total height of the metering chamber.

3. The metering valve for dispensing an aerosol according to claim 1 , in which the valve comprises a continuous annular aperture for the inlet of the aerosol into the metering chamber, the aperture being defined by the space between an inlet seal and the valve stem when the stem is in the intermediate filing position.

4. The metering valve for dispensing an aerosol according to claim 1 , in which, in the final bottom position of the stem, the spring is not completely compressed.

5. The metering valve for dispensing an aerosol according to claim 1 , in which a shoulder is formed at the interface between the two compartments, the final bottom position of the valve stem being defined by an abutment of a shoulder formed on the valve stem with the shoulder formed inside the metering chamber at the interface between the two compartments.

6. The metering valve for dispensing an aerosol according to claim 5 , in which the shoulder formed on the valve stem is borne by a protuberance also providing a function of abutment of the valve stem with a top wall of the metering chamber when the valve stem is in the rest position.

7. The metering valve for dispensing an aerosol according to claim 1 , in which the end of the valve stem comprises a first bearing surface against an inlet seal of the metering chamber ensuring a first sealing of the metering chamber with respect to the tank when the stem is in the rest position.

8. The metering valve for dispensing an aerosol according to claim 7 , in which the first sealing between the end of the stem and the seal is produced in the axial direction of the device.

9. The metering valve for dispensing an aerosol according to claim 1 , in which the valve stem comprises a second bearing surface against an inlet seal of the metering chamber providing a second sealing of the metering chamber with respect to the tank when the stem is in the final bottom position.

10. The metering valve for dispensing an aerosol according to claim 9 , in which the second sealing between the stem and the seal is produced in the radial direction of the device.
